Comprehending Ocellated Turkey Diets

Ocellated turkeys are remarkable creatures with a extensive diet that reflects their versatile nature. These vibrant birds mostly forage for food on the ground, searching through leaves, undergrowth for a selection of beneficial items. A key component of their regimen is plant matter, which constitutes berries, seeds, nuts, and rarely fruits.
